Blind Spot Monitor System: Description
Blind Spot Monitoring (BSM)
The system continuously monitors the rear blind spots on both sides of the vehicle when any forward gear is engaged and the speed of about 10 km/h (6 mph) is exceeded, through the use of two radar modules mounted behind the rear bumper in the side area. If a vehicle detected in these areas does not exceed the speed of approximately 50 km/h (31 mph), the system will warn the driver of its presence by turning on the dedicated icon in the door mirror.
If another vehicle is overtaken slowly (with a speed lower than about 24 km/h / 15 mph) and this stays in the blind spot for about 1.5 seconds, the warning light on the door mirror of the corresponding side lights up. If the speed difference between the two vehicles is higher than about 24 km/h (15 mph), the warning light does not light up.
Rear Cross Path Detection
The system monitors the vehicles and/or objects in the rear area of the vehicle (always through the two radar sensors which also perform the BSM function) having a perpendicular movement to the vehicle and speed lower than 35 km/h (22 mph), during reversing maneuvers providing feedback to the driver via buzzer and visual icons.
Summary:
- Monitors the vehicle's blind spots and warns the driver when another vehicle is present
- It uses dual broadband radar sensors located behind the rear side panels
- Lights up the icons in the door mirrors and, if necessary, uses the chime together with the direction indicators (when this was previously selected into the dedicated menu)
- Notifies the presence of vehicles in the blind spots when the lane is changed or other vehicles are overtaking
- Notifies the detection of vehicles moving in the rear area transversely to the vehicle, when this vehicle is reversing
- The driver can activate and deactivate the system and select the function mode via the radio menu.
Radar sensors
The radar sensors have an operation frequency that ranges from about 200 MHz to 24 GHz.
